RippleFest's story begins with Ryan Garney, frontman of Austin psych-stoner outfit High Desert Queen and founder of Lick of My Spoon Productions. A lifelong devotee of the heavier arts (think Kyuss, Sleep, and Electric Wizard), Garney bootstrapped the inaugural edition in 2019 as a one-day rager at New Braunfels' Texas Ski Ranch. Billed as a "family reunion for heavy heads," it featured 15 bands, headliners like Wo Fat and Elder drawing 800 fans for a $50 day pass. No frills, just two stages, food trucks slinging brisket tacos, and a vibe that felt like crashing your uncle's backyard BBQ. The 2020 edition, planned as a sophomore expansion, collided head-on with COVID-19. Canceled amid lockdowns, it could've been a death knell for a fledgling event. Instead, Garney pivoted, He live streamed "RippleFest Virtual" from his living room, roping in acts like Howling Giant and Jakethehawk for a free online blowout that garnered 10,000 views worldwide. "We weren't gonna let a virus kill the family," Garney later told The Obelisk. That resilience turned RippleFest from a local curiosity into a beacon for the global underground, proving heavy music thrives on grit, not glamour.
After the pandemic things got back on track, from Ski Ranch to Sagebrush Glory (2021–2023) By 2021, restrictions lifted, and RippleFest relocated to Austin's Sagebrush venue.. a sprawling outdoor oasis with room for 2,000+ per day. The lineup swelled to 25 acts, headlined by Corrosion of Conformity and Fu Manchu, selling out in weeks. Attendees raved about the "zero overlap" policy, Every band gets a full 45-60 minutes, no sprinting between stages. Reviews from Monster Riff called it "the antidote to festival fatigue," with craft beer tents, vinyl swap meets, and late-night jam sessions.
Fast forward to 2024's edition, fresh off Sleep's seismic set (their first Texas gig in a decade.) The festival grew to 4,500 attendees with a 38-act bill that nodded to Ripple's label roots, acts like High Desert Queen and Robots of the Ancient World getting prime slots. The afterparty at Sagebrush, featuring local openers and fest alumni, became a staple, extending the high into Monday. Texas heatwaves pushed hydration stations into overdrive, and supply-chain snarls jacked up stage rental costs by 20%. But Garney's team, a volunteer army of 50+, kept it intimate, Yoga sessions at dawn, a "Riff Workshop" for aspiring players, and a silent auction benefiting MusiCares that raised $8K. The fest's most ambitious yet, with 40 non-overlapping acts across four days (Thu-Sun).

Ticket revenue hit $300K, merch flew and partnerships with Doom Charts expanded global reach via podcasts. Now, 2026 Announced September 20, 2025, mid-fest, the first 12 bands read like a who's-who of heavy's golden era and rising stars. Greenleaf (Sweden's psych lords, fresh off a 2025 LP), Solace (doom icons reuniting for select dates), Borracho (DC stoner crushers), Daily Thompson (stoner blues revivalists), Freedom Hawk (Virginia riff-meisters), High Desert Queen (Garney's own, teasing new material), Kal-El (Norwegian space cadets), Plaindrifter (fuzz outlaws), Robots of the Ancient World (Ohio prog-doom), Blue Heron (emerging psych), and Thunder Horse (Austin locals with thunderous riffs) 2026 is going to go wild.
Expected spring 2026, with projections of 50 acts, 6,000 attendees, and expectations of it being the best edition yet!
